Level step 3 adds sexual reproduction so you’re able to Design-S

Level step 3 adds sexual reproduction so you’re able to Design-S

Layer step one supplies individuals of consistent size, whereas Covering 2 lets variable proportions. An arbitrary count is made between 0 and step 1. The worth of the fresh haphazard matter decides whether the private tend to compress sizes, build in dimensions, or be passed on in order to Covering step one, in which it does duplicate the size of its father or mother and you can mutate by flipping bit opinions.

There was the absolute minimum proportions to possess matrices ( min_s_xspan columns and min_s_yspan rows), to help you limit just how quick a matrix can become from the shrinkage. If the growth is selected, the brand new newly extra line otherwise line try initialized because of the at random setting parts, the spot where the probability of of these is provided of the seed_thickness .

We truly need growth in the newest model, with the intention that there is no higher destined to the level of information which might be stored in a good genome (the fresh digital matrix of men and women). The newest motivation getting shrinkage will be to determine whether increases was good results of increased physical fitness otherwise it’s because of random float regarding the room off genomes. Whether your increases comes from haphazard drift, it will be in the course of time trim out since it stability with shrinkage.

step 3.cuatro Layer 3: Intimate Coating

The initial mother or father is chosen by the event possibilities, as with Levels step one and you will dos. Next mother or father is selected by trying to find all someone for the the population with an amount of similarity to the first parent which is between min_similarity and max_resemblance . The latest resemblance off two people is actually measured by the tiny fraction from involved matrix muscle having an identical binary philosophy. New similarity out of a few matrices is described as zero in the event your matrices have various other numbers of rows and you will articles. The next father or mother is selected because of the competition choices from this shorter try out of potential friends. That is described into the Figure cuatro.

Coating step 3 introduces sexual reproduction, where section of that person’s matrix are in conjunction with element of some other person’s matrix. The folks are none male nor ladies; anyone can be companion with every other individual, so long as he could be good enough comparable. Immediately following mating, the child private is passed on in order to Coating dos, where it grows, shrinks, or flips bits.

Coating step 3 raises intimate breeding, in which section of one to person’s matrix is actually with part of some other person’s matrix. The people was neither men neither girls; people can spouse with some other private, so long as he is well enough equivalent. Immediately after mating, the child individual try passed away to help you Covering 2, where they develops, shrinks, otherwise flips bits.

In the event that there aren’t any appropriate friends to the necessary degree of resemblance, Level step three entry the initial mother to Covering 2, to own asexual breeding. Many organisms in nature is also replicate sometimes sexually otherwise asexually, according to the method of getting suitable mates.

Whenever two moms and dads was in fact chosen, it produce children from the crossover. Very first, we choose from crossing rows and crossing articles, with equivalent opportunities. If rows is chose, we at random like a horizontal crossover point and we also create a great the fresh new son of the combining the rows above the crossover area regarding that parent as well as the rows beneath the crossover area on other father or mother. As well, if columns try chose.

You will find a threshold to the assortment that may be delivered from the crossover by yourself, particularly in the actual situation off short populations. Therefore, after crossover takes place in Layer step three, we admission the little one on to Layer dos, in which they goes through portion flipping, shrinkage, or gains.

3.5 Level 4: Symbiotic Layer

Covering 4 adds combo and fission so you can Model-S. First, a seeds is selected because of the contest selection, like with Layers step one, dos, and step three. Then there are around three choices: (1) Having opportunities prob_fission , the chosen seed could be broke up in 2. That part tend to go into the people and also the almost every other part will feel thrown away. (2) Having possibilities prob_mix , a moment seed is selected because of the tournament choices while the a few seed might be bonded along with her. (3) When the neither combination nor fission is chosen, up coming Level compatible partners çevrimiçi 4 usually pass power over to Covering 3.

Leave a Reply

Your email address will not be published. Required fields are marked *